August 1 ------ Filipino actress Dolly de Leon is set to star in a new Hollywood series. As per report by Deadline, the Golden Globe-nominated actress will be starring in the upcoming dark comedy thriller show on Apple TV+ titled Maximum Pleasure Guaranteed. Dolly will portray the role of Detective Sofia Gonzalez in the series.
The 10-episode show follows "Paula (Tatiana Maslany), a newly divorced mom who falls down a dangerous rabbit hole of blackmail, murder, and youth soccer," according to the report. In a press release by Apple TV+ back in February, it was reported that the series will be written and executive produced by creator and showrunner David J. Rosen, with David Gordon Green serving as director and executive producer. Dolly previously starred in her first Hollywood series, Nine Perfect Strangers, alongside Nicole Kidman.
In a previous interview with ABS-CBN News, Dolly recalled the moment she was offered the role of Agnes, a former nun, in Nine Perfect Strangers. "Binasa ko 'yung script and I fell in love with the character immediately and that's primarily also why I said yes it. I love my character. Her name is Agnes, dating siya madre, pumasok siya sa wellness center ni Nicole Kidman para mag self-healing," she said.
The series was filmed over six months, from January to June of the previous year, in Munich, Germany and in Austria. Dolly remarked that working with Nicole, who is not only the lead star but also one of the producers of the show, was a surreal yet rewarding experience. "She's super nice, warm and friendly. Hindi ko akalain na for someone with that stature, but hindi. She's very accessible, she's so much fun on the set, very in the moment siya when we're doing our scenes together," the actress relayed.
Dolly was nominated for Best Actress in a Supporting Role at the British Academy Film Awards in 2022 and Best Supporting Actress in a Motion Picture at the Golden Globe Awards in 2023 for her performance in Triangle of Sadness.
